Service provider adoption of infrastructure technology has changed significantly. Network management has garnered prime attention, unlike in previous generations. Carriers have been scouting for ways to deliver new network functions efficiently and Network functions virtualization (NFV) has addressed this need. The ability to roll out Virtual network functions (VNFs) that shift individual network functions, carried out by proprietary and dedicated hardware, to software that delivers virtualized tasks, while running on commodity hardware, is the main success story of NFV.

There is an inherent need among service providers for a systematic approach for managing NFV efficiently, while also performing orchestration of VNFs from multiple vendors across the infrastructure. This is the goal and the market opportunity for NFV Management and Orchestration (MANO). NFV MANO is the ETSI-standard framework for MANO to manage and orchestrate all resources across storage, networking, and VMs. NFV MANO promises to enable users to operate and deploy platforms and elements from current NFVI resources.

NFV MANO is not a loosely coupled negligible entity. Rather, it’s the most important transformation dynamic that the operator and service provider industry has undertaken in the recent past. NFV loses its efficiencies in cost, operations, scale, and speed, and even most of its glory without NFV MANO, making NFV exercises for service provider less valuable and exposing themselves to more vendor lock-in.

At the same time, MANO alone is not the crux of an NFV installation. It is imperative for providers to adopt systems and products from proven multi-vendor interworking with high degrees of interface flexibility for MANO-enabled commercial NFV-based rollouts to succeed. There is a lot of industry buzz on 5G and future generations of communications and commercial services. MANO is key to achieving the benefits of such large-scale rollouts. With ETSI NFV ISG and ONAP continuing to evolve and delver more detailed specifications, NFV MANO will drive key areas such as interoperability, licensing, and security in the future, pushing vendors to see MANO with more potential.

The competitive landscape in this space is intense with multiple companies across network, cloud management, system integrators, and IT vendors fighting for a piece of the growing NFV and MANO market pie. Carriers feel the need to immediately reap the benefits of NFV rollouts to deliver business services. Large NFV MANO vendors with strong portfolios are likely to tap this opportunity earlier and consolidate their market presence.
